ExcelのISEVEN関数とChatGPT:AIによる新たな計算式の生成
ExcelのISEVEN関数とAIモデルChatGPTを組み合わせて、新しい計算式を生成する方法を解説します。
ExcelのISEVEN関数は、引数として与えられた数値が偶数であればTRUE、奇数であればFALSEを返す関数です。これは、ビジネスや研究の様々な場面で使用されます。
一方で、ChatGPTは、与えられたプロンプトに基づいて人間らしい文章を生成することができます。では、これらを組み合わせて何ができるでしょうか。その一例として、ある数値データセットに対する新しい計算ロジックをChatGPTに自動生成させる、というものがあります。
それでは、Pythonを使用して、このアイデアを具体化しましょう。以下のコードは、ChatGPTにISEVEN関数を使用した計算式を生成させるものです。
import requests
import json
openai_api_key = 'YOUR_OPENAI_API_KEY'
prompt = "Create a new Excel formula using the ISEVEN function."
response = requests.post(
'https://api.openai.com/v1/engines/davinci-codex/completions',
headers={
'Content-Type': 'application/json',
'Authorization': 'Bearer ' + openai_api_key,
},
data=json.dumps({
'prompt': prompt,
'max_tokens': 100
})
)
formula = response.json()['choices'][0]['text'].strip()
print(f'Generated Excel formula: {formula}')
このコードを実行すると、ChatGPTはISEVEN関数を使用した新たなExcelの計算式を生成します。例えば、偶数行に対して特定の操作を行いたい場合などに利用できます。これにより、あなたのExcel作業はより効率的かつスマートになります。
ホームページ:ai-frontline.com/